Hope you are well mate. Here we measure the three longest casts by pegging them and using a tape that extends from the centre of the leading edge of the platform straight to each peg. We average the three longest casts. We cast distance on grass now but at one Melbourne casting pool we used to cast distance on water in a pool that is only 30 cms deep so it was easy to place a marker in the pool for each cast and measure the length directly from the platform.
